This is a Santa Maria pressing variant of the original US release
as indicated by "1S" etched in the runout areas.
Has red two eye "360 SOUND STEREO" labels
Recorded at Bill Graham's Fillmore Auditorium, San Francisco, September 26, 27, 28, 1968.
Issued in a gatefold sleeve, with company catalog / mail order poster offer inner sleeves
